BORP Fitness Studio Update

By paul on March 12, 2012 No Comments

Hi BORP Fitness Fans,

I hope this update finds you all well and ready to welcome Spring. Of course as I write this the forecast is calling for cooler temps and rain. Wishful Spring thinking on my part.

Here is the latest news on the BORP fitness front. We have added another new Zumba class. This one is Zumba Gold and it is specially designed for seniors and anyone looking for a low impact, fun, latin style, workout/dance class. Yes it’s all of those wrapped into one. Thalia Tooke is our Instructor for this class and she is full of great energy so consider joining her on Mondays from 12:30-1:30pm for Zumba Gold.

Another new addition to our lineup is the Chakra Yoga Class. One of our fabulous and long time instructors Pnina Shamsi is offering this class.  This yoga class focuses on deeply stretching and strengthening the body, while incorporating and exploring many energetic balancing techniques. This class is moderate to vigorous in intensity, and some yoga experience is suggested. This class is offered on Mondays from 5:15-6:15pm.

Nancy Yates has started a new class titled Stretch, Release, and Feel Better. This class Combines light to moderate stretching with a focus on releasing tension, mental and physical fatigue and letting-go of stress as a basis for healing and feeling better. This class is offered on Thursdays from 12:15-1:15pm.

And lastly, we are now open on Saturdays with a Gentle Yoga Class taught by Stacey Singleton. Stacey is a long time Bay Area Yoga Instructor and is an excellent addition to our Instructor roster. Her class on Saturdays is from 8:30-9:45am.

If you are a regular participant we would like to thank you for your continued support of the BORP non-profit fitness studio. We hope that if you haven’t visited us in a while you will consider coming back to explore our newest classes. Please spread the word to friends and family and let us know if there are particular classes you would like to see on the schedule.
